Huntington Beach Historic Preservation Grants is available to homeowners in Huntington Beach, CA.
Matching grants for owners of designated historic homes or homes in historic districts to preserve and restore character-defining features. Covers items like original windows, architectural details, and period-appropriate repairs.
50% matching grant for approved preservation work up to maximum
